Jessie’s Recipe Corner: Chicken soup for the student’s soul

It is the season of spring colds, flus, allergies and whatever kind of sickness you can think of during this last month of school. Well, I have a wonderful recipe from my mother that will set you back on track and get you ready for the finals ahead!

 

You will need:

–        A medium pot

–        Half a box or bag of pasta, preferably egg noodles

–        One Chicken breast or 2 thighs (diced or chucked)

–        Water enough to fill 2/3 pot (1/2 cup to steam vegetables in the beginning)

–        ½ an onion

–        1 stalk of celery (diced)

–        1 carrot (peeled; sliced or diced)

–        1 potato (diced; with or without the peel)

–        2 cloves of garlic (peeled; diced or smashed)

–        1 teaspoon of salt

–        ½ teaspoon of pepper

–        2 tablespoons of olive oil

–        1 bay leaf (optional)

–        1 teaspoon of thyme (optional)

 

Directions:

Pour the olive oil in the base of the pot on the stove and add onion, celery and garlic and sauté together. When the onion starts to become soft add carrot and potato, stir together. Then add ½ a cup of water and put the lid over it and let sit for five minutes. Then add the chicken and spices, stir together. Then fill 2/3 of the pot with water, give a quick stir and cover it. Once it has reached a boil, reduce the heat to a simmer until the chicken and potatoes are cooked through and add the pasta. Stir every 5 minutes. Serve, breathe in the medicinal goodness and enjoy!
